PEPE Soars 45% in Whale Transactions

According to the insightful scribes at IntoTheBlock, the volume of large PEPE transactions has surged by a commendable 45% over the past day. In this period, these elusive whales have managed to transfer a staggering 7,760,000,000,000 PEPE tokens, a sum that, at the current market price, would make even the most stoic of economists raise an eyebrow—valued at roughly $86.9 million. 💸📊

The large transactions metric, a subtle yet powerful indicator of the movements of whales and institutions, tracks any transaction exceeding the modest sum of $100,000. This metric provides a glimpse into the vast ocean of potential investments, a sea where the sharks and whales roam free. Thus, the 45% increase in PEPE’s large transaction volume suggests a heightened level of whale activity, indicating that these financial titans are either accumulating more of this amphibian asset or perhaps, in a moment of whimsy, deciding to part ways with it. 🐸💡

This surge in activity follows closely on the heels of a particularly noteworthy transaction, where a generous whale transferred 531.5 billion PEPE tokens, valued at $5.06 million, to the Binance exchange. Such a transaction, amidst the price volatility of PEPE, which currently trades at the modest sum of $0.00000929, is enough to make one ponder the mysteries of the market. 🤔💰
